Overview

A total of 2,109 households are located in Woodland R-IV School District area. Among them, 533 households have children under the age of 18. The average family size is 3.09 people. The total number of children in the region is 1,655 and 1,078 children are attending schools including pre-K, K-12 schools, and colleges/graduate schools.
0% (12) of residents are non-citizens and 2% (111) of residents speak a language other than English at home.

Employment Statistics

4,652 residents are over the age of 16 and 2,285 people are in labor force. Among them, 2,285 people are in civilian labor force and 0 are in armed labor force. 2,181 people are employed and the unemployment rate is 4.60%.

Average Income and Health Insurance

The average household income is $45,992 for the 2,109 households in Woodland R-IV School District area, Missouri. The average income of a single worker is $25,315. 4,835 people have a health insurance and the health insurance coverage rate is 87.24%.

Housing

There are 2,726 housing units in Woodland R-IV School District area, Missouri with 2,109 units (77.37%) occupied. 1,522 houses (72.17%) are occupied by owner and 587 houses (27.83%) are rented. The average housing value is $111,900 and the average rental cost is $635. 77 houses (2.82%) were newly built in 2014 or later and 516 houses (18.93%) were built in 1949 or earlier.
